Output 52913bd6c68f7057592366d50e850be0a24fbaf1cefb480e25972b2f0b9a2843:3

value
168148781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32bab3cc2390f67311208b3727aca0e8b28be6a5 OP_EQUAL
address
36KFNSXELgwxqefH2UYVKWoK8WV3c1LEKC
transaction
52913bd6c68f7057592366d50e850be0a24fbaf1cefb480e25972b2f0b9a2843
spent
true